Factors to Consider When Choosing Best Inflatable Paddle Board For Travel

Choosing the right inflatable paddle board for travel requires understanding how portability, durability, and usability intersect. Not all boards are equally suited for packing into luggage or fitting into small spaces, so prioritizing weight and packability is key. Additionally, consider your typical travel environment—lake, ocean, river—and how that impacts the need for stability and material quality. Balance these factors to find a board that will serve you well both on the road and on the water.

Portability and Packing Size

The primary concern for travel boards is how compact they are when deflated. Look for models with smaller packed dimensions and lightweight materials—these make transportation and storage much easier. Keep in mind that ultra-light boards may sacrifice some rigidity, so find a balance that suits your activity level and travel method. Many boards come with a backpack designed for easy carrying, which can significantly enhance convenience.

Durability and Material Quality

Travel boards must withstand rough handling, so durable materials like military-grade PVC and reinforced seams are important. Cheaper, thinner materials might save weight but can be more prone to punctures or damage during transport. Consider the typical conditions you’ll encounter—saltwater, rocky beaches, or rough terrain—and choose a board that offers sufficient resistance for those environments.

Setup Time and Ease of Use

Quick setup is essential when traveling, especially if you’ll be moving between locations. Look for boards with high-quality pumps that allow rapid inflation and deflation. Features like dual-action pumps can save time, and a simple valve system minimizes fuss. Remember that a complicated setup can detract from your overall experience and limit spontaneous paddling adventures.

Capacity and Stability

While lighter and smaller boards are convenient, they must also support your weight and gear comfortably. Consider the weight capacity and width—wider boards tend to be more stable, which benefits beginners or those planning to carry extra gear. Think about whether you’ll paddle solo or with a passenger or additional equipment, and choose a board that provides a safe, stable platform for your needs.

Accessories and Overall Value

Most travel boards come with essential accessories such as pumps, paddles, and backpacks, but their quality varies. High-quality, durable accessories can enhance your experience and save money in the long run. Be wary of bundled packages that seem cheap—they may cut corners on materials or craftsmanship. Evaluate the overall value by considering the quality of included gear alongside the board’s durability and ease of transport.

Frequently Asked Questions

How small can inflatable paddle boards get when deflated for travel?

Most inflatable paddle boards can be deflated to roughly the size of a large backpack or carry-on suitcase, with dimensions often around 30 x 15 x 8 inches. The exact size depends on the model and thickness of the material, with lighter, thinner boards generally packing down more compactly. Keep in mind that extremely compact boards may sacrifice some rigidity, so consider your stability needs before choosing the smallest option.

Are there tradeoffs to choosing a lightweight travel paddle board?

Yes, lightweight boards are easier to carry and pack but often use thinner materials or less reinforcement, which can reduce durability and rigidity. This may impact performance on the water, especially in choppy conditions or when carrying heavier gear. Balancing weight savings with material strength is key; premium lightweight options tend to use advanced materials to mitigate these drawbacks.

What features should I prioritize for a travel paddle board if I plan to paddle in saltwater?

For saltwater use, prioritize boards with high-quality, corrosion-resistant components such as metal valves and fittings. Durable, saltwater-resistant materials like military-grade PVC are also essential. Additionally, look for boards with reinforced seams and a non-slip deck to handle the harsher conditions and ensure safety during extended paddling sessions.

Can I carry extra gear or electronics on a travel inflatable board?

Many inflatable boards have a deck leash or bungee system to secure gear, but capacity varies. If you plan to carry extra gear, choose a wider and more stable board with a generous deck area. Some models also include additional attachment points or storage accessories, which can make carrying your essentials more secure and convenient during travel.

Is it better to buy a more expensive inflatable paddle board for travel?

Spending more typically yields a lighter, more durable, and sometimes more rigid board, which enhances portability and longevity. However, if you’re a casual paddler or just starting out, a budget-friendly option may suffice. Consider your frequency of travel and paddling environment—investing in a higher-quality model makes sense if you plan frequent trips or paddle in challenging conditions.
